Ubuntu 16+ cloud-image 中登录不正确

Ubuntu 16+ cloud-image 中登录不正确

我不知道为什么,但我无法通过 cloud-image 上的“ubuntu”登录。有人知道吗?

它能带来什么:

Ubuntu 16.04.7 LTS ubuntu ttyS0

ubuntu login: ubuntu
Password: 

Login incorrect
ubuntu login: Ubuntu
Password: 

Login incorrect
ubuntu login: 
Login timed out after 60 seconds.

Ubuntu 16.04.7 LTS ubuntu ttyS0

ubuntu login: 

图像配置

runcmd:
 - [ apt-get, -y, remove, cloud-init ]
passowrd: "1234"
chpasswd: { expire: False }
ssh_pwauth: True

CLI 安装行

sudo virt-install --import --connect=qemu:///system --name 3rdCloudChild --ram 2048 --vcpus=2 --os-type=linux --os-variant=ubuntu16.04 --disk CloudImage.img,device=disk,bus=virtio --disk config4.img,device=cdrom --graphic none --network bridge=virbr0,model=virtio   

我尝试了一些组合:“Ubuntu”、“ubuntu”、“root”密码为 1234,“1234”。查看了显示的配置。我认为一切都很好,但仍然无法在互联网上找到答案。

问题解决了:

首先:我下载了另一个版本(22.04):但它可以与 16 一起使用

第二步:获取 guestfs-tools 以获取 virt-customize 选项

sudo apt install guestfs-tools -y
sudo virt-customize -a CloudImage.img --root-password password:1234
sudo virt-customize -a CloudImage.img --uninstall cloud-init

第三:更改配置以仅包含这些行

chpasswd: { expire: False }
ssh_pwauth: True

第四:使用以下凭证启动服务器:root/1234-成功登录

答案1

配置中似乎有一个拼写错误:passowrd

相关内容